In this romantic comedy centered around the world of golf, we follow the story of Roy "Tin Cup" McAvoy, a talented yet self-destructive golfer who was once considered a prodigy of the sport. Now, he finds himself trapped in anonymity as the director of a golf course in a small Texas town. His life takes an unexpected turn when he reunites with his former college rival, David Simms, a successful professional who is also his biggest competitor on the golf circuit. At the same time, McAvoy falls hopelessly in love with a beautiful sports psychologist, Molly, who tries to help him find his true potential.
Desperate to prove himself and reclaim his lost glory, Roy enters the prestigious U.S. Open golf tournament, determined to show that he still has what it takes to reach the top. With the help of his best friend, Charlie, and facing both his own limitations and the pressure of the tournament, McAvoy embarks on a journey filled with humor, challenges, and life and love lessons.
As the competition intensifies, Roy realizes that in sports—and in life—true success is not always measured in victories, but in the courage to follow your own dreams. With moments of laughter and deep reflections, the story highlights the struggle for redemption and the pursuit of what truly matters.
